After finishing my shift in the press room at the local
newspaper, I had returned home. As I entered the apartment
block’s communal hallway and went over to collect my post, I saw
that someone had changed the padlock on my letterbox. I knew that
my own padlock had never been very secure, and I always expected
someone to cut it with a bolt cutter to steal my post. However, I
never thought anybody would go through the trouble of replacing
my own lock with theirs, but clearly someone had done just that.
Then I saw a sticky note written by my friend Henry. It seemed
that I had to solve a little puzzle to work out the code of the
new padlock, which, unbeknownst to me at the time, was going to
lead me down a rabbit hole of puzzles of ever-increasing
difficulty which would eventually help me uncover a major
conspiracy in Escape Room Puzzles by Carlton Books.
